重構文本
RestructuredText的工作原理有很多指南,但這并不能代替它們。它只是一個常見格式選項的簡短示例,可用于快速閱讀文檔。
重構文本約定
下面是一些關于如何在RestructedText中創建文檔頁面的基本指針。
線條長度
RestructuredText中的行長度不應超過79個字符
標題
標題為:
H1
文本行上方和下方的一行。文檔中應該只有一個h1。例子:
###############
Heading Level 1
###############
氫氣
一排 * 在文本行的上方和下方。例子:
***************
Heading Level 2
***************
H3
文本行下的一行='s。例子:
Heading Level 3
===============
H4
在文本行的下面有一行-。例子:
Heading Level 4
---------------
H5
文本行下方的一行^。例子:
Heading Level 5
^^^^^^^^^^^^^^^
H6
文本行下方的一行“”。例子:
Heading Level 6
"""""""""""""""
列表
列表前面必須始終有空行。
編號列表
編號列表是數字或字母,后跟“.”,右括號”)或由括號“()”包圍。
This is a numbered list:
1) Item 1
2) Item 2
顯示為:
這是一個編號列表:
項目1
項目2
項目符號
項目符號點行以“-”、“+”或“*”開頭
This is a bullet point list:
* Item 1
* Item 2
顯示為:
這是一個要點列表:
代碼塊
使用code block指令顯示代碼,包括根據需要突出顯示的語法。
命令行
將此指令用于文本,如命令行輸入和輸出(注意代碼的空格縮進量為2):
.. code-block:: text
code here...
Python
對python使用此指令(注意代碼的空格縮進量為2):
.. code-block:: python
code here...
超鏈接
簡單鏈接
(注意倒勾、尖括號和尾隨下劃線)
`<http://www.python.org/>`_
與名稱鏈接
`Python <http://www.python.org/>`_
鏈接到本地頁
`Local Page <local_page.html>`_
圖像
.. image:: images/build1.png